Strategies for Creating Loyalty Programs That Encourage Community Participation And Create Network Effects That Drive Retention.
Loyalty programs succeed not only by rewarding purchases, but by fostering community engagement, shared purpose, and scalable network effects that continuously multiply retention through social interaction and collaborative value creation.

Loyalty programs are most effective when they become a living ecosystem rather than a static rewards ledger. Start by mapping the journey of your most engaged customers and identify moments where social engagement could be baked in. Design tiers and perks that reward collaboration, user-generated content, and peer-to-peer support. The right structure invites customers to invite friends, share tips, and participate in challenges that benefit the entire community. Clear, achievable goals with meaningful rewards sustain momentum. Also consider accessibility; ensure rewards are usable across channels and devices, so participation feels seamless whether customers are shopping, browsing, or seeking advice.
At the heart of a durable loyalty program is a strong sense of belonging. Build a narrative around your brand that invites people to contribute their expertise, stories, and recommendations. Create user-generated content opportunities—customer spotlights, case studies, or ambassador profiles—that recognize contributions beyond transactional activity. Implement social features that let members endorse each other, vote on upcoming perks, or co-create limited editions. The result is a vibrant ecosystem where everyday actions accumulate into tangible benefits. Monitor participation metrics to understand which community activities generate the most value, then amplify those paths with targeted messaging and reward refinements.
Incentives aligned with values that invite ongoing participation
A loyalty program that emphasizes community can drive retention by turning customers into co-owners of the experience. Begin with a foundation of trust and transparency: publish clear rules, explain how network effects work, and show real-time progress toward collective goals. Encourage members to share experiences and solutions publicly, offering badges or recognition for insightful posts. Implement referral loops where bringing a friend adds both parties to a shared incentive, not just a one-time discount. Consistency is essential; deliver on promised rewards promptly and celebrate community milestones with public acknowledgments. When members see that their input shapes the program, loyalty deepens and organic growth accelerates.

To maintain momentum, balance intrinsic and extrinsic motivations. Intrinsic motivations arise from belonging, pride, and meaningful contribution, while extrinsic rewards provide tangible incentives. Design activities that align with customer values—eco-conscious packaging, charitable contributions tied to purchases, or community service events. Use data to tailor suggestions, ensuring members feel seen and appreciated rather than gamed. Progressive rewards can unlock exclusive experiences, early access, or collaborative product development opportunities. Keep friction low: simple sign-ups, intuitive dashboards, and clear pathways to earn and redeem. Finally, create feedback loops that show members how their behavior influences the overall ecosystem.
Data-driven insights guide ongoing improvement and trust
Network effects require more than just more users; they demand richer interactions. Build features that enable mentorship, peer reviews, and knowledge exchange to increase perceived value as the community grows. Facilitate forums or live sessions where power users help newcomers, with moderators to maintain quality. Introduce co-creation opportunities where members contribute ideas for product improvements or new perks. Recognize top contributors publicly, and provide tangible benefits tied to their expertise. A well-orchestrated ecosystem makes participation contagious: as more people join and contribute, the overall value of the program increases for everyone involved, strengthening retention.

Measurement is the backbone of continuous improvement. Track not only purchase frequency and redemption rates, but engagement signals like posts, replies, shares, and peer endorsements. Segment participants by their activity level to tailor rewards and recognition appropriately. Use experiments to test how changes in reward structure impact collaboration, retention, and advocacy. Communicate insights back to the community so members see that their input leads to real adjustment. Regularly refresh perks to reflect evolving customer preferences, seasonal cycles, and emerging community needs. A data-informed approach sustains interest and demonstrates commitment to the collective goal.
Onboarding that invites connection and shared activity
A successful loyalty program leverages social proof to catalyze participation. Highlight stories of members who benefited from helping others, and showcase how peer recommendations influenced outcomes. Create visible indicators of status within the community, such as levels, badges, or roles that confer influence. This social hierarchy should be designed to encourage positive behavior, not gatekeeping. Provide mentors with lightweight tools to assist newcomers, including templated responses and best-practice guides. When members observe their peers advancing, they feel motivated to contribute more, reinforcing both loyalty and community cohesion.
In practice, you should design the onboarding flow to invite immediate connection. Offer a welcome quest that pairs new members with a veteran for a guided introduction, then unlocks early rewards for completing helpful actions. Integrate social sharing options that allow users to broadcast their milestones, inviting others to join the movement. Create a calendar of community events—AMAs, design sprints, or collaborative challenges—that align with your product cycles. By giving people shared, meaningful activities, you transform loyalty from a single-perk exchange into a living culture with lasting retention.

Strategic alliances extend reach and deepen engagement
Partnerships amplify network effects by expanding value beyond your brand. Collaborate with complementary communities or brands to offer cross-member perks and joint events. Each partnership should enhance both ecosystems, introducing new voices and fresh content that benefit participants. Co-branded challenges or limited-time collaborations create buzz and encourage participation across audiences. Track the performance of partnerships through joint metrics such as cross-platform engagement and hybrid referrals. If a partnership doesn’t add material value to members, reassess or recalibrate. Thoughtful collaborations extend reach while preserving the integrity and identity of your core loyalty program.
A practical approach to partnerships is to start small, then scale. Identify a handful of high-potential collaborators with aligned values and audiences. Design a pilot that delivers a compelling, time-bound incentive for both communities to engage. Use shared dashboards to monitor activity and outcomes, and keep communication transparent with both groups. Share learnings publicly to build trust and invite more partners. By demonstrating early success, you create a virtuous circle where partnerships generate richer experiences, prompting more members to participate and stay engaged over the long term.
Loyalty programs succeed when they become a platform for mutual benefit, not a series of silos. Create cross-functional teams within your own organization to ensure product, marketing, and customer service align on the community strategy. Develop a governance model for the program that clarifies roles, decision rights, and accountability. Invest in scalable technology that supports social features, analytics, and reward fulfillment. Prioritize accessibility so all customers can participate, regardless of device or ability. Simultaneously, maintain a clear narrative about why the program exists and how contributions translate into real value for the community and the brand.
Finally, keep the customer at the center of every decision. Regularly solicit feedback through surveys, interviews, and analytics, then act on it with visible updates and tangible changes. Celebrate milestones with the community, not just individuals, to reinforce collective achievement. Provide pathways for advanced members to mentor others, shaping the next generation of contributors. By maintaining transparency, nurturing collaboration, and continuously refining incentives, you create a loyalty program with durable network effects that sustain retention well into the future. This approach turns customers into advocates and the program into a thriving, self-reinforcing ecosystem.
